The Effects of Fans and Fan Efficiencies on Building Energy Consumption

Simon Bradwell speaker at CIBSE Victoria

ebm-papst A&NZ Managing Director Simon Bradwell will be presenting a session at the next CIBSE Victoria Chapter meeting, titled The Effects of Fans and Fan Efficiencies on Building Energy Consumption.

The first step in finding ways of reducing a building’s energy consumption is to analyse where that energy is currently being used. With modern chillers becoming ever more energy efficient, fans stand out as a huge consumer of energy and therefore a prime target of attention when seeking to improve a building’s energy efficiency.

It is known that the power consumption of building services and refrigeration can account for over 50% of total power consumption with buildings. Fan power consumption in commercial office buildings is responsible for around 30% of this figure and for up to 60% in buildings such as supermarkets.

This presentation will cover some background information on fan power consumption and then detail the technical content of the new AS/NZS ISO 12759: 2013 Fans – Efficiency classification for fans, and introduce a code of practice that can be applied to define efficiency levels in air movements systems.
